Plugin authors: the shared credential for the Fernhollow export-retry endpoint expires Friday 18:00 UTC. After that, POST /exports/retry calls signed with the old key return 401. No schema changes. Retry semantics unchanged: max three attempts, exponential backoff, same idempotency header required. Update your plugin config before the cutoff and redeploy. Sandbox keys are unaffected. Rate limits stay at 60/min per plugin. For testing against staging before the cutoff, use the temporary key below.

API key for bageg-kajef: vxb2-ss

Spoolhawk handles print jobs for the Vexley office suite. If the queue stalls, restart the spooler pod, then drain stuck jobs with the flush script. Logs go to the Hartwell aggregator. Before first run, create a local env file in the service root and put the spooler broker credential on the next line.

secret setting of tajof-bahif: COURIER_KEY3=65d

Subject: Handover — Lottridge garage occupancy feed

Hi Marek,

Summary for the eng sync: the Lottridge parking-garage occupancy feed dropped sensor frames twice this week, both during the gateway firmware rollout. I added a gap-fill rule so the occupancy dashboard interpolates up to ten minutes; longer gaps still show as unknown, which is intentional. Rollout resumes Thursday — watch the frame-rate panel closely. If the gateway vendor needs to be looped in, use the integrations desk.

escalation mailbox, kaweg-kahif: druwyn.sordor@nelvroworks.corp

Night-shift staff: Floor 4 of the Tellhaven Building opens this week. After 21:00, access is via the rear stairwell only; the lifts are locked out overnight during the settling period. Complete a walk-through of the new floor once per shift and log it. The stairwell keypad accepts the code below.

badge for yahop-fawep: bdg-XBKXI-68071